The Headlines:

In the role of Industrial Electrician working in Chilliwack, British Columbia, you will be responsible for electrical plant maintenance. This position requires you to be flexible to work all shifts and will require weekend work as well. The Industrial Electrician will be an essential member of a team that uses established world-class manufacturing processes to intelligently challenge current practice to identify, implement and sustain improvements. This is a Local 300 union role that is full-time that pays $44.68/hr (90-day probationary period is applicable to this role) plus benefits. Shift: Monday – Friday, rotating between days, afternoons, nights every two weeks. Days (6:00am-2:00pm), Afternoons (2:00pm-10:00pm) Nights (10:00pm – 6:00am)

The Responsibilities:
  • Complete preventative, corrective, and emergency work orders as required for all plant electrical equipment.
  • Perform electrical installations and modifications, including conduit bending, cable install, electrical equipment mounting, industrial automation system installation and lighting system repair and installation.
  • Strong working knowledge of Allen-Bradley PLC’s and Device Net.
  • Read and interpret electrical drawings, maintenance manuals, ladder diagrams, troubleshooting guides, PLC ladder and sequential function charts, control loop diagrams, process and instrumentation diagrams, and maintenance manuals.
  • Test, troubleshoot, adjust and repair analog components, digital and logic circuits, microprocessor controlled devices, programmable logic and automation controllers, electronic process measurement systems, and electronic controllers.
  • Effective and safe use of electrical test and recording equipment.
  • Communicate with other departments for their electrical needs.
  • Use SAP (Maintenance Management System) for creating, updating and closing work orders.
  • Generate accurate and effective maintenance records, status reports, and data and maintenance logs. Effectively respond to oral and written requests.
  • Adhere to all electrical principles and methods, proper use of tools and equipment, and safety procedures. This includes the safe and proper use of various hand and power tools, test meters and equipment.

The Other Qualifications:
  • Provincial TQ and Red Seal IP certification in electrical work required.
  • 3-5 years’ experience working in FMCG industry preferred.
  • 3-5 years’ experience in the maintenance of high-speed packaging lines / batch brewing equipment.
  • General PC troubleshooting and repair knowledge, including MS Windows software and common PC components.
  • Rockwell Automation hardware and software experience, including the PLC-5 and Logix PLC/PAC platforms is a strong asset.
  • General instrumentation knowledge and experience.
  • Batch processing experience, specifically in S88/S95 based batch control systems.
  • Arc-flash and shock hazard awareness and knowledge, an asset.
